Organiser's Description

Coop's Loop Endurance Run is a 6-hour timed event on a 2.1 mile looped course. The goal is to run, walk, or hike as many loops as possible within the 6-hour event! Awards will be given to the top 3 males, females, and relay teams. The fastest loop by an open male and female will also be awarded.

Coops Loop is a 2.1-mile trail loop with 400 feet of gain and descent, designed to test your legs, reward your focus, and keep you coming back for more.

The course begins and ends at the Four Seasons Pavilion at the southwest end of Bradys Run Park. Runners pass through the start gate and immediately hit the defining feature of the loopa relentless opening climb. Within the first half mile, youll ascend from roughly 860 feet to 1,100 feet, with sections reaching a steep 24.6% grade. Its a leg burner right out of the gate and sets the tone for the lap.

At the top, a clearly marked left turn leads you onto one of the best ridgeline single-track sections in the park. This stretch offers a brief opportunity to settle in before the second climb hits. After a quick downhill, the trail pitches back up againshorter than the first climb, but comparable in intensitybringing you to the high point of the course at approximately 1,150 feet.

From there, another marked left sends you into a flowing descent down well-established switchbacks. The trail is smooth, intuitive, and fast, winding through a scenic hemlock forest that defines this section of the park. Around the one-mile mark, the course transitions into predominantly downhill terrain.

Runners continue descending on single track, passing competitors grinding their way up the second climbadding a unique, interactive energy to the loop format. The trail eventually connects to a service road, guiding you back toward the start/finish.

As you approach the pavilion, youll take a right over a small bridge, pass through the central aid station, and re-enter the start/finish chutewhere the next lap begins.

There will be a single aid station located at the start/finish line. Participants with specific dietary needs or allergies are encouraged to bring their own nutrition. Pacers are not permitted. Bib pickup will be available the evening before the event at the Four Seasons Pavilion, as well as race morning beginning at 6:00 AM. Parking is first come, first served. Pets are allowed at the event but must remain on a leash at all times and are not permitted on the course. The race will begin at 8:00 AM and run for six hours, concluding at 2:00 PM, and all loops must be completed by the 2:00 PM cutoff to count. Spectators and crew are welcome but must remain at the start/finish area, with no access permitted on the course. Awards will be distributed following the conclusion of the event once all results have been finalized by the timing vendor.

68 weeks prior to the event, the runner guide will be posted on the freedom-outdoors.net website and emailed to all participants. The primary parking area will be adjacent to the Four Seasons Pavilion. Additional parking will be available at the parks eastern entrance near the ice rink, located at 121 Bradys Run Road, Beaver Falls, PA 15010.
